@media only screen and (min-width:992px){.et_vertical_nav #page-container #main-header{margin:0px!important;height:100%!important;z-index:9999}}.phone-number{font-size:1.9em!important;font-weight:400!important}.address{font-weight:300!important}@media only screen and (min-width:769px){#main-header div#et-top-navigation{padding-top:110px;height:100%;position:static!important}}@media only screen and (min-width:769px){.et_vertical_nav span.logo_helper{display:none}}@media only screen and (min-width:769px){.et_vertical_nav #main-header #logo{margin-bottom:28px}}@media only screen and (min-width:769px){.et_vertical_nav #main-header .container{margin-left:25px!important;margin-right:25px!important;height:100%!important}}.facebook,.instagram,.envelope{padding:7px 13px 7px 13px;font-size:1.6em}.icon-wrapper a{display:inline-block!important}.directions{font-size:1.2em;font-weight:400;padding-top:0;text-align:center}.line{border-top:1px solid;color:#fff;margin:8px auto auto;width:20%}.hours{color:#ffffff;font-size:10px;font-weight:300;text-align:center}.cta-1{margin-top:5px!important;font-size:1.3em;font-weight:600;text-align:center}.cta-2{font-size:1.1em;font-weight:300;letter-spacing:0.02em;text-align:center}#page-container{background:#d6d4d1}@media only screen and (max-width:768px){.directions,.line,.cta-1,.cta-2,.cta-3{display:none!important}}#main-header #top-menu-nav .nav li{line-height:10.5px}a:focus,button:focus,input:focus,textarea:focus,select:focus{outline:3px solid #000000;outline-offset:0px;box-shadow:0 0 0 0px rgba(0,170,255,0.3)}